Khalisah Bed & Breakfast - Palermo
38.11700565, 13.37007471Located merely 450 metres from Piazza Marina, the 2-star Khalisah Bed & Breakfast Palermo has a health club, a lending library, and a garden. This Palermo hotel lies in La Kalsa, which is a great choice for travellers interested in architecture, history and monuments, within close distance of such cultural sights as Museum Palazzo Riso.
Location
The property enjoys a central setting in the heart of Palermo, 17 minutes' walk from the baroque Church of Santissimo Salvatore. Guests can visit Church of San Francesco of Assisi -Chiesa di San Francesco d'Assisi, which is around 5 minutes away by car, and Church of Saint Catherine of Alexandria which is not so far from the Khalisah Bed & Breakfast Palermo. You can easily find Cattedrale di Palermo about a 5-minute drive from the accommodation.
Khalisah Bed & Breakfast is near an underground station and Alloro - Abbatellis bus stop is only a 5-minute walk away.
Rooms
This Palermo property features 12 rooms with a flat-screen TV with satellite channels, as well as a minibar fridge, tea and coffee making facilities. Guests can also use a bidet and a chromotherapy shower, along with such amenities as complimentary toiletries. A bidet, a walk-in shower, and a separate toilet are available in private bathrooms. You can enjoy views of the city.
Eat & Drink
Served in the lobby, a daily breakfast features jam, homemade cakes, and fresh coffee. Guests can relax in the on-site snack bar. Situated really close to this Palermo hotel, the gastropub A' Cala offers a Sicilian menu.
Leisure & Business
The Khalisah Bed & Breakfast includes a health club, a health centre to ensure guests maximum relaxation.
